In response to the COVID-19 pandemic, & in consideration of the recent guidance from Governor Newsom & the California Department of Public Health (CDPH), the UC Master Gardeners of Monterey & Santa Cruz Counties are canceling all of our upcoming classes and events. This cancellation will remain in effect through April 30, 2020, & it will be updated as guidance from the state changes.

We realize that our classes & events are valued by our community, & we appreciate your continued support & understanding during this public health challenge. We will attempt to offer our canceled classes at a future time, and in the interim, we will post instructional gardening videos on our Facebook page.

Rescheduled classes will be announced online and by email, sign up to receive email here


In the meantime, enjoy the wildflowers and the blossoms on fruit trees, and please stay safe by following recommended health practices in the coming weeks.

Learn how to plant, grow, and care for beautiful Dahlias with Kristine Albrecht, president of the Monterey Bay Dahlia Society. Kristine launched her Blackbird Farm in 2007 while planning to reclaim a half acre on the east side of Santa Cruz. The weed-choked plot had been fallow for several years, before Kristine planted over 1,000 diverse tubers. Her beautiful blooms have won regional and national awards including the best small bloom at the national show and both the Derrill Hart Award and the Lynn P. Dudley award for her own cultivar, KA's Cloud. In 2012 and2016 Kristine was awarded the trophy for the largest dahlia shown in the U.S. Locally you can see many of her blooms at the Santa Cruz County Fair and at the Monterey Bay Dahlia Show. This Dahlia class will start in the classroom then move outside for a hands-on demonstration so dress for the weather and possibly wet soil.
